Chris, Pelican wanted $140 for turbo tie rods. That's downright insulting. I found them from some guy on eBay for $97 shipped. Compare the prices of a CIS fuel pump between Pelican and the others. The difference ain't $1 or $2. My favorite is www.europeanautomotive because of a great selection, willingness to bargain and free shipping. I'm about to buy shocks for the SC. I won't even think about Pelican for them. I'll go to www.shox.com.
